Job Summary The successful applicant will work with the existing team (consisting of nurses, doctors, occupational therapists, clinical psychologists and assistant psychologists) in Wiltshire to assess eligibility for further memory clinic assessment, provide comprehensive initial assessments and diagnoses, utilising evidence based cognitive assessment tools. The post holder will also be involved with monitoring medication for dementia and the current project of developing shared care with Wiltshire GP's. Excellent liaison skills are needed to ensure the smooth running of the service. You will need a full driving licence and transport. Responsibilities Provide specialist memory assessment for referred service users using specified assessment tools to an agreed standard. Develop and maintain effective therapeutic relationships with service users and significant others. Work in partnership with service users and carers, providing them with relevant information, signposting them to relevant agencies and assisting them to make choices and plans for their future care. Provide a specialist service in a variety of settings, managing your own caseload and delivering interventions based on best available practice. Maintain accurate and up‑to‑date records of casework, ensuring compliance with all relevant standards and Good Practice Guidelines. Ensure the monitoring and evaluation of the service by collecting and recording high quality and timely data using electronic and paper systems as required. Attend clinical and team business meetings as necessary. Participate in your own supervision and appraisal, working with your line manager to set and review objectives and to identify and meet your training and professional development needs. Maintain professional registration and abide by the NMC code of conduct. Keep up to date with developments in dementia care, ensuring your practice is evidence based and meets all relevant standards. Supervise other staff as required. Contribute to the provision of training for students, working with colleagues to ensure the service meets relevant standards. Perform other duties as agreed with line manager.
